Home / Companies / Sigma / Blog / Post Details
Content Deep Dive

How To Stop Fighting Fires And Start Scaling With Data Orchestration

Blog post from Sigma

Post Details
Company
Date Published
Author
Team Sigma
Word Count
2,034
Language
English
Hacker News Points
-
Summary

Data orchestration is a crucial framework for managing and automating the flow of data across various tasks, tools, and systems, ensuring processes run in the correct order with necessary checks in place. Unlike ETL, which specifically focuses on moving and transforming data, orchestration serves as a cohesive layer that coordinates the timing and interaction between different components of the data stack, such as ETL jobs, SQL scripts, and dashboards, much like a conductor leading an orchestra. Platforms like Apache Airflow, Prefect, Dagster, and Azure Data Factory exemplify how orchestration can facilitate complex data pipelines by reducing manual intervention, enhancing reliability, and improving scalability. It addresses common challenges faced by data teams, such as dependency failures and manual job coordination, by providing a structured approach that enables modular pipeline construction, real-time error alerts, and automated task retries. As data workflows expand, orchestration helps maintain order and consistency, allowing teams to focus on strategic tasks rather than troubleshooting, while also supporting data quality checks and easing the integration of diverse data sources. Through improved visibility and version control, orchestration not only accommodates growth but also ensures data integrity and reliability, ultimately enabling teams to deliver insights with greater confidence and efficiency.